If hesitation is affecting lessons in East Midlands, explain when it happens. The instructor will have more useful context if you say whether you freeze at junctions, wait too long or rush after feeling pressured. The instructor may set short, focused goals so you are not trying to fix every part of driving at the same time. That can make decisions feel more manageable and less personal. A learner preparing for a test often needs more than extra driving time. The instructor may look for patterns in hesitation, observation, positioning and response to feedback before deciding what to prioritise. Ask how progress is reviewed and what would need to improve before test-level driving feels realistic. A clear review can be more helpful than simply booking more hours without a focus.
